| + | === UPDATE ON TWO INTERMEDIATE CERTIFICATES 05/07/25 === | ||
| + | |||
| + | I've discovered that the 2 Intermediate Certificates are necessary to complete the //chain// of authority. | ||
| + | |||
| + | What should be done is to join them together into one //ca.pem// file (and in the correct order.... ) | ||
